"Pool boiling experiments have been conducted with self-rewetting fluids consisting of aqueous butanol and pentanol solution to study the boiling heat transfer enhancement at pressures of 1 ~ 4 bars. Although self-rewetting fluids have been used to enhance the performance of heat pipes, boiling heat transfer characteristics are yet to be fully understood especially at pressures above atmospheric. Pool boiling experiments with aqueous butanol and pentanol solutions were performed using an electrically heated platinum wire to obtain pool boiling heat transfer data up to the Critical Heat Flux (CHF).
